KADUNA — The Kaduna State University (KASU) chapter of the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) has expressed readiness to engage the Kaduna State Government in dialogue to resolve the lingering issues affecting the institution.
Chairman of ASUU-KASU, Comrade Abubakar Abdullahi, disclosed this on Thursday at a news briefing in Kaduna, saying the union remained committed to dialogue and would welcome any invitation from the government for meaningful engagement.
Abdullahi said the union’s priority was to restore peace and stability to the university, stressing that it was prepared to meet with the government at any time if such engagement would lead to lasting solutions to the challenges confronting the institution.
“Even if government calls us now, we are ready to move. Anything that will bring peace and stability to the system is what we want. Even if it is 3 a.m., wherever we are, we are ready to go and engage and find solutions to the problems,” he said.
